The US decided to use 6400 vice 6283 I guess because it is an … WebOne Circular Mil is a unit of area equal to that of a circle .001" in diameter (.0005" radius). The actual area of a Circular Mil is: A =Pi x r². A = 3.14159 x (.0005)² inches. A = .0000007857 square inches.
